The joy of this reunion leaps out from the pages of history: Bob Stirm, crisp in his Air Force uniform, was finally home after nearly 5 1/2 years in the prison camps of Vietnam.The Pulitzer Prize-winning picture that captured that very personal, yet most public of moments symbolizes the end of U.S. involvement in the Vietnam War, the bittersweet homecoming of 591 American POWs in 1973. Stirm's retirement pay, though the judge said a great deal of evidence showed Starting on February 12 and continuing until March 29, 1973, almost 600 American POWs were released from North Vietnamese POW camps. The centerpiece of the photograph is Stirm's 15-year-old daughter Lorrie, who is excitedly greeting her father with outstretched arms, as the rest of the family approaches directly behind her. Just three days before Stirms March 1973 arrival at Travis Air Force Base, California, he received a Dear John letter from his wife of 18 years, Loretta. Stirm later learned that Loretta had been with other men throughout his captivity and had received marriage proposals from three of them. [3], USAF Lieutenant Colonel Robert L. Stirm made a speech[4] "on behalf of himself and other POWs who had arrived from Vietnam as part of Operation Homecoming. "It's a hero's welcome for guys who weren't always seen or treated as heroes," says Donald Goldstein, a retired Air Force lieutenant colonel and a coauthor of The Vietnam War: The Stories and The Photographs, of the Stirm family reunion picture.
